Benefits of Neck Tightening Exercises
One of the primary benefits of neck tightening exercises is their ability to fortify the muscles around the neck. Over time, ageing, poor posture, and a sedentary lifestyle can lead to a sagging and weak neck. By regularly engaging in neck tightening exercises, individuals can experience improved muscle definition and strength.
Another advantage is the enhancement of posture. A strong neck can support the head more effectively, which can lead to better alignment of the spine. This can also reduce the risks of neck pain, headaches, and upper back discomfort. Additionally, a well-maintained neck contributes to a refined and more youthful appearance, which can boost confidence.
Effective Neck Tightening Exercises
To achieve the desired results, it’s essential to incorporate a variety of neck tightening exercises into your routine. Below are some of the most effective exercises:
1. Neck Flexion and Extension
Stand or sit in a comfortable position. Slowly tilt your head forward, bringing your chin towards your chest. Hold for a few
seconds and then lift your head back to the starting position. Next, gently tilt your head backward, looking up at the ceiling.
Hold and return to the start. Repeat this sequence for 10-15 repetitions.
2. Lateral Neck Flexion
In a seated or standing position, slowly tilt your head towards your right shoulder, aiming to bring your ear closer to your
shoulder. Hold for a few seconds, then return to the centre. Repeat on the left side. Perform 10-15 repetitions on each side for
effective results.
3. Chin Tucks
Sit or stand with your back straight. Draw your chin backward, creating a double chin effect. Hold for a few seconds, then
release. This exercise helps to strengthen the deep neck muscles and improve posture. Aim for 10-15 repetitions.
4. Isometric Neck Exercises
Place your hand against your forehead and gently push your head into your hand without letting your head move. Hold this
position for about 10 seconds. Repeat this exercise, placing your hand on each side of your head and at the back of your head.
This isometric exercise helps strengthen the neck muscles against resistance.
Incorporating Neck Tightening Exercises into Your Routine
It is crucial to ensure that neck tightening exercises are performed consistently for the best results. Aim to include these exercises in your routine at least three to four times a week. This regularity will ensure continuous improvement and maintenance of neck strength and appearance.
Begin with a thorough warm-up to prepare the neck muscles for the workout. This can include light cardio for a few minutes and gentle neck stretches. Following the exercises, it is essential to cool down and stretch the neck muscles to prevent stiffness and enhance flexibility.
Being Mindful During Neck Tightening Exercises
It's essential to perform neck tightening exercises mindfully to avoid any potential injuries. Always move slowly and deliberately, and avoid any jerky or fast movements. Listen to your body, and if you experience any discomfort or pain, stop the exercise immediately.
Consulting with a healthcare professional or a fitness expert before starting any new exercise routine is recommended, especially if you have any pre-existing conditions or concerns regarding your neck.
